Redfish, among others :-). > > So far (after reading more of the directions than usual :-)) > the only thing I couldn't see a way to do was omit part of the > document install. I was trying to find a way to get only the man > pages installed until I burrowed into the man sub-directory and, > if I read the Makefile correctly, realized that they're no longer > supported. > > I used, by the way, > > configure --enable-docs-install ... Try it without the --enable-docs-install, and it will just install the man pages. And the man pages are still supported. Thanks!
